Transaction 63aefdb8cd4e7180c2b0c5974081f77d98b4d99163a2ba7ddf528cc73f3dc88d
1 Input
1 Output
-
63aefdb8cd4e7180c2b0c5974081f77d98b4d99163a2ba7ddf528cc73f3dc88d:0
- value
- 463225
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b5c4dc52f62bb5b210eb1a65956fd60d8a33140f OP_EQUAL
- address
- 3JG84P7v4RvD6jrdMJAnLbCEUW5KzckGXQ